Washington Trust Announces Promotions

The Board of Directors of Washington Trust has announced the following promotions:

Janell Hayes Bruno, of Westerly, R.I., has been promoted to Vice President and Mortgage Officer. She joined the Bank in 2002 as a servicing specialist in the Secondary Market Department; became a mortgage originator in 2005; and earned the title of Assistant Vice President and Mortgage Officer in 2007. Bruno is responsible for originating mortgages and equity loans. She has a bachelor's degree from the University of Rhode Island, and is a board member of the Westerly Education Endowment Fund, and a member of the Mystic Rotary Club.

Lawrence W. Orlando, of Westerly, R.I., has been promoted to Vice President, Buildings and Facilities. Orlando joined the Bank in 1990, was promoted to Assistant Facilities Supervisor in 1996, and Facilities Supervisor in 2000. He was promoted to Officer in 2001, and to Assistant Vice President, Buildings and Facilities in June 2007. Orlando is responsible for the maintenance and upkeep of all Bank facilities, as well as vendor management in those efforts. He is Vice President of the Westerly Track & Athletic Club, is a board member of the Denison Pequotsepos Nature Center, and is a volunteer for the Westerly Land Trust and the Westerly Fire Department.

John F. Harvey, of Franklin, Mass., has been promoted to Vice President, Merchant Services. Harvey joined the Bank in 2007 as Assistant Vice President and Merchant Services Manager and has more than 25 years of experience in the payments industry. He manages the sales and operations of the Bank's Merchant Services department, as well as working with new and existing merchants. Harvey has a B.S. in business administration from Central Connecticut State University.

The Washington Trust Company is a subsidiary of Washington Trust Bancorp, Inc., a $2.9 billion corporation headquartered in Westerly, Rhode Island. Founded in 1800, Washington Trust is the oldest community bank in the nation and is the largest independent bank headquartered in Rhode Island. A state-chartered bank, Washington Trust offers a full range of financial services, including business banking, personal banking, and wealth management and trust services, through its offices located in Rhode Island, southeastern Connecticut and Massachusetts.
